Airwheel electric suitcases redefine convenience by merging mobility with practicality. For instance, the SE3S model meets airline carry-on standards (20 inches), allowing seamless transit through airports and train stations. Its lightweight design (6.8kg) and collapsible structure make it easy to maneuver in crowded spaces, while the built-in USB port charges devices on-the-go—perfect for long waits or flights.

Safety is prioritized with intelligent design elements. The upgraded lithium battery (92.5Wh) ensures longer endurance, while ambient lights illuminate paths at night. A patented self-locking mechanism secures the suitcase during transit, and multiple speed settings let users adjust according to their environment. The durable ABS+PC material safeguards belongings from impacts.
